involve
verbPronunciation
ɪnˈvɒlv
Audio pronunciation
Parts of speech
Definitions
verb
- make complex or intricate or complicated
verb
- occupy or engage the interest of
verb
- require as useful, just, or proper
verb
- contain as a part
verb
- have as a necessary feature
verb
- connect closely and often incriminatingly
verb
- engage as a participant
